Re: make-autoloads phase fails

From: zimoun
Subject: Re: make-autoloads phase fails
Date: Fri, 02 Sep 2022 16:34:44 +0200


On Thu, 18 Aug 2022 at 20:50, jgart <> wrote:


> (define-public emacs-ox-ipynb
>   (let ((commit "9bf8db38bf18feb0484931877210cecfaa96bfc6")

This commit is not in the Git tree anymore.  And that’s annoying.

--8<---------------cut here---------------start------------->8---
 * [new branch]      cell-metadata -> origin/cell-metadata
 * [new branch]      master        -> origin/master
fatal: reference is not a tree: 9bf8db38bf18feb0484931877210cecfaa96bfc6
checkout 9bf8db38bf18feb0484931877210cecfaa96bfc6' failed with exit code 128
SWH: found revision 9bf8db38bf18feb0484931877210cecfaa96bfc6 with directory at 
--8<---------------cut here---------------end--------------->8---

> Failure:

The failure starts there:

--8<---------------cut here---------------start------------->8---
starting phase `install'
error: No files found to install.
info: considering installing README.rst
info: considering installing LICENSE.rst
info: considering installing python-pytest.el
info: python-pytest.el included as it matches "^[^/]*\.el$"
info: python-pytest.el excluded as it matches "^[^/]*tests?\.el$"
--8<---------------cut here---------------end--------------->8---

then the message seems helpful…

> starting phase `make-autoloads'
> Debugger entered--Lisp error: (file-missing "Opening directory" "No such file 
> or directory"
> "/gnu/store/hn4yazgk591kibpr5zfp3cspjiijddla-emacs-...")

…it means something is missing. :-)

Well, I have not investigated why.  Probably because something is done
differently by the Emacs packager.


